Argos

Argos is a UK retailer that provides many customer-centric services. Argos Price Match Policy is one of them. It ensures customers get the most competitive price for their purchases. This policy is particularly beneficial for shoppers looking to save money when buying a specific product or service. Argos will donate money on behalf of its customers to charities.

The company was founded in November 1972 under the name Green Shield Stamps catalogue shops, and rebranded to Argos in 1973. The name comes from the Greek city Argos which is known for its rich history. Originally, the company's main products were stamps and savings bonds. Later, the business expanded to include jewellery and watches. In 1980, the company introduced its Elizabeth Duke jewellery counters, named after a company director's wife.

Due to its expansion in the last few years, the Argos brand has gained recognition in the United Kingdom. It is the third largest retailer in the UK, and has a strong online presence. Additionally, the company has a wide range of in-store locations across England, Scotland, Wales, and Northern Ireland. The company is a public limited company that is listed on the London Stock Exchange.

TK Maxx

TK Maxx sells discount clothing, shoes and accessories from top brands. Its prices are often lower than other department stores, and it offers various sizes and styles. TK Maxx has a wide assortment of housewares and beauty products. The chain has locations worldwide which include the United States, Europe, and Australia. The company is an TJX Companies subsidiary.

TK Maxx has some incredible bargains, but it is important to be aware of where to look. The numbers on a tag, for example can be used as a "cheat-code" to let shoppers know if the item is worth buying. A Channel 5 documentary recently revealed that a number 2 indicates "genuine surplus stock." In the same way the number 4 indicates that the product is a special line created for TK Maxx.
